Under 25,000 residents gives Plainville a small-town character that shows up in every data point below — from the commute patterns to the rental inventory. A typical home runs $461,000. Unemployment has stayed elevated relative to the national figure — 8.5% as of the most recent ACS release — which shows up in household-income and poverty figures as well.

Plainville sits roughly 14 miles northeast of Providence — close enough that regional housing and labor patterns are shaped largely by the larger market. Median home values run roughly 43% higher than Providence's $323,000.

About the Cost of Living in Plainville

The median home value in Plainville is $461,200 — 51% above the national median of $305,000. Median rent runs $1,901/month, 45% higher than the national median of $1,314/month. The median household income of $95,625/year is 28% higher than the US median of $74,580. The local unemployment rate is 8.5%, above the national average of 4.8%. Massachusetts's top state income tax rate is 9.0% and the combined sales tax is 6.3%. The climate averages highs of 61.1°F and lows of 43.1°F, with about 36.6" of annual snowfall. Overall, Plainville has a cost of living index of 149 versus the US average of 100, meaning it is 49% more expensive.
